Three govt employees arrested for accepting bribe
Patna, Feb 21 (UNI) Sleuths of state vigilance bureau today arrested three government employees at different places for accepting illegal gratification.
Additional director general of state vigilance bureau Neelmani said that one Shakeel Ahmad of Bihar state Madarsa Board was arrested while he was receiving Rs 7000 from a teacher Jamaluddin to extend favour to him in salary arrear payment.
In another case in Vaishali, a rural bank employee Lakshmeshwar Prasad was arrested for accepting Rs 4000 from a farmer to prepare credit card. A field officer of the same bank Umesh Kumar Singh was nabbed when was receiving Rs 4000 from a villager for verification of his credit card.
All the arrested employees would produced before the special vigilance court in Patna tomorrow.
